Data Scientist (Associate)



Huron

Huron is a global consultancy that collaborates with clients to drive strategic growth, ignite innovation, and navigate constant change. We accelerate operational, digital, and cultural transformation for Fortune 500 companies. We are looking for a Data Scientist to join our Data Science & Machine Learning team within the Commercial Digital practice. In this role you will conduct advanced analytics and build predictive models that transform how clients in Financial Services, Manufacturing, Energy & Utilities, and other industries make decisions.

Unlike a reporting or dashboard role, you will own the full analytics lifecycle—from hypothesis formulation to insight delivery. You will design experimental designs that validate business strategies, build predictive models that uncover hidden patterns, and create analytical workflows that extract signal from unstructured text, images, and time‑series data.

What You'll Do

Design and execute end‑to‑end data science workflows, from problem framing and hypothesis development through exploratory analysis, modeling, validation, and insight delivery.

Develop traditional statistical and modern AI‑powered analyses, including regression, classification, clustering, causal inference, A/B testing, and deep learning with embeddings, transformer architectures, and foundation models for text, time‑series, and multimodal analysis.

Build predictive and prescriptive models that drive business decisions such as customer segmentation, churn prediction, demand forecasting, pricing optimization, risk scoring, and operational efficiency analysis.

Rapidly create interactive data stories and applications—delivering insights through compelling visualizations and user‑friendly interfaces.

Translate complex analytical findings into actionable insights, crafting data narratives, presentation‑ready deliverables, and communicating technical results to non‑technical stakeholders.

Collaborate directly with clients and senior team members to understand business problems, formulate analytical questions, and deliver measurable value.

Required Qualifications

2+ years of hands‑on experience conducting data science and advanced analytics projects that drove business decisions.

Strong Python and SQL programming skills, with deep experience in the data science ecosystem (Pandas, NumPy, Scikit‑learn, statsmodels, visualization libraries).

Solid foundation in statistics and machine learning, including hypothesis testing, regression, classification, clustering, experimental design.

Experience with deep learning and modern neural architectures, particularly transformer models and foundation models for analytical tasks.

Proficiency with data platforms such as Microsoft Fabric, Snowflake, Databricks, or similar cloud analytics environments.

Strong visualization and rapid data application development skills (Plotly, Altair, Cursor, Lovable, v0, or similar tools).

Excellent communication skills, able to convey technical concepts to non‑technical stakeholders.

Bachelor’s degree in Statistics, Mathematics, Economics, Computer Science, or related quantitative field (or equivalent practical experience).

Willingness to travel approximately 30% to client sites as needed.

Preferred Qualifications

Experience in Financial Services, Manufacturing, or Energy & Utilities industries.

Background in experimental design, A/B testing, and causal inference (propensity score matching, difference‑in‑differences, instrumental variables).

Hands‑on experience with deep learning frameworks (PyTorch, TensorFlow) and neural architectures for NLP, time‑series, or tabular data.

Experience building AI‑assisted analytical workflows using foundation model APIs, vector databases, and retrieval systems.

Experience with Bayesian methods, probabilistic programming, or uncertainty quantification.

Experience with time‑series analysis and forecasting methods (ARIMA, Prophet, neural forecasting).

Cloud certifications such as Azure Data Scientist, Databricks ML Associate, or AWS ML Specialty.

Consulting experience or proven ability to work across multiple domains and adapt quickly.

Master’s degree or PhD in Statistics, Applied Mathematics, Economics, or related quantitative field.
